Favicons Could Be the Supercookie That Tracks You Everywhere – Gizmodo Australia

As Apple prepares to launch its anti-tracking update for iOS, Facebook and other companies that have built their business on invading users privacy are nervous about the future. But theres always a new vulnerability waiting to be discovered. For instance, researchers now claim that a websites favicon can be used to stealthily track users in a way thats difficult to shake off.
